n this episode, I will be discussing Clara Bow who rose to stardom during the silent film era of the 1920s and successfully made the transition to "talkies" in 1929. Clara was called the “It” Girl after she played in It (1927), the popular silent-film version of Elinor Glyn's novel of that name. She personified the vivacious, emancipated flapper of the 1920s.
